The Norwalk basketball teams are back on their home court tonight, hosting Des Moines Lincoln in non-conference action at the NPECC. The girls game will start at approximately 6:15 p.m., followed by the boys game at about 7:45.
The Norwalk girls are ranked seventh in Class 4A and bring an 8-1 overall record into the contest following Friday’s 58-50 home win over Indianola. The Warriors won last year’s meeting at Lincoln 58-32 as Bailey Birmingham and Braelyn Clark combined for 39 points.
The Railsplitter girls defeated Des Moines North 41-29 in their last game, improving to 3-4 on the season. Leiah Ochoa is Lincoln’s top scorer at 13.7 points per game.
The boys game will match the 5-2 Warriors against the 2-3 Rails. Norwalk is looking to bounce back from a 51-41 loss to defending 4A state champion West Des Moines Valley on Saturday. Lincoln lost to Des Moines North 67-53 on Friday. The Rails are led by a pair of double-digit scorers in Charlie Fry and Damarius Parker, who combine to average nearly 30 points a game. Norwalk won last year’s game at Lincoln 63-55.
